# Wide Application Scenarios

Developers are the cornerstone of Adot. Developers can implement tools available in the Adot ecosystem to acquire and composite the data by their own demands and support their applications, including but not limited to the following application scenarios.

## Social

By parsing social user identities and aggregating social data, Adot is capable of generating relationship graphs and knowledge networks based on blockchain wallet addresses, helping Web3 social applications build powerful search capabilities and complete datasets.

## Aggregation

Adot aggregates related information to enrich the reference content regarding tokenized assets, which will help traders to browse and trade assets, and potentially enhance the value of assets.

## Publishing

Adot aims to create a more effective content distribution channel to empower the creator economy. Adot breaks down the walls across applications and protocols and improves the traditional sorting algorithm that aims to distribute high-quality content to more targeted audiences and therefore bring creators exponential traffic and even royalty income.

## Analysis

As introduced, Adot indexes a high and diverse coverage of data sources, which makes it a powerful reference regarding the analytics purpose. From analyzing the liquidity of an NFT project based on its transaction data to taking a deeper analysis of a newly founded community by its related social data, Adot can fulfill thirsty users with clean, intensive, complete, and well-structured data.

## AI

Adot is integrating AI into search engines. AI is a powerful technology to return more accurate, personalized, interactive, and even humanized outputs as mentioned previously. Conversely, sorted, structured, and diverse data available from search engines can also empower AI to train models.
